
In a move to strengthen electricity revenue collection and curb persistent energy theft, the Enugu State Government, in partnership with the United Kingdom through the United Kingdom Nigeria Infrastructure Advisory Facility (UKNiAF), has successfully piloted an artificial intelligence-enabled smart metering system.

The initiative was unveiled on Tuesday at the Enugu State Investor Forum themed “Driving Revenue Assurance and Private Investment through Data-Driven Metering,” held at the International Conference Centre, Enugu.
Funded by UK International Development and implemented by Tetra Tech, the forum convened key stakeholders across Nigeria’s power sector, including electricity distribution companies, investors, and policymakers, to explore strategies for expanding smart metering and improving electricity access.

Chairman and Chief Executive Officer of the Enugu State Electricity Regulatory Commission, Chijioke Okonkwo, said the project targets longstanding challenges such as energy theft, revenue leakages, and inefficient billing systems.
According to him, a pilot phase involving the deployment of 846 smart meters has already been completed in the Ugwuaji area of Enugu, covering nearby semi-urban communities.
“The system enables end-to-end visibility of electricity consumption, from transformers down to individual households,” Okonkwo said. “This significantly reduces commercial and collection losses that have historically undermined the sector.”
He explained that the AI-powered meters provide real-time consumption data, allowing users to monitor usage while enabling operators to quickly detect irregularities, including theft and equipment vandalism.

Okonkwo added that the initiative opens new investment opportunities, particularly in underserved communities, as private investors and energy firms are encouraged to participate in meter deployment, network expansion, and embedded power generation.
He disclosed that the cost of smart meters currently averages ₦130,000 for single-phase units and ₦230,000 for three-phase units, with flexible payment options under consideration to support wider adoption.
Also speaking, UKNiAF Team Leader, Frank Edozie, described the project as a practical demonstration of how artificial intelligence can enhance transparency and accountability in electricity revenue systems.
“The technology ensures accurate revenue tracking and detects breaches in both energy and financial flows, making it a strong tool for revenue assurance,” Edozie said.
He noted that Enugu was selected for the pilot due to its progress in implementing reforms under Nigeria’s Electricity Act 2023, which grants states greater control to develop independent electricity markets.
The pilot, which began in November 2025, has already recorded improvements in revenue recovery and a reduction in system losses, according to project officials.
Managing Director of MainPower Electricity Distribution Limited, Ernest Mupwaya, said the initiative addresses critical gaps in metering infrastructure and revenue protection.
“Efficient metering is essential for sustainable investment in the power sector. With improved visibility across the network, operators can reduce losses and enhance operational performance,” he said.
Mupwaya added that the project demonstrates the potential to attract private financing into the sector, as improved revenue collection strengthens investor confidence and ensures returns over time.
Earlier, the Commissioner for Trade, Investment and Industry, Sam Ogbu-Nwobodo, said Enugu’s selection for the initiative reflects ongoing reforms and progress in the state’s electricity market.
He emphasized that the success of the pilot highlights the role of smart metering in ensuring revenue assurance across the electricity value chain, from generation to distribution.
“The system gives investors confidence that their funds are secure and recoverable, which is key to unlocking further investment in power infrastructure,” he said.
The Enugu Government says it plans to scale up the initiative as part of broader efforts to build a more efficient, transparent, and investment-friendly electricity market.
